Where does “namaszczony” come from?

namaszczony (Polish) comes from Polish namaścić, from Polish maścić, from Polish -ić, from Old Polish -ić, from Proto-Slavic -iti, from Proto-Indo-European -éyeti, from Proto-Indo-European -yeti — Creates transitive imperfective verbs from roots.

namaszczony (Polish): elevated, lofty, bombastic
